92 硬件工程师

作者:园丁丁丁 加入书签推荐本书

他是真的没有经历过这样的面试。

苏晨:“你为什么投递简历到302?”

苗明达:“因为我是302公司出品游戏的忠实粉丝。每一款游戏我都玩了很久,虽然没有虚拟头盔,我都是去到网吧玩的。”

一边说着,苗明达一边掏出手机,登录傲世平台,给苏晨看他玩那三款游戏的时长。

每一款都超过了二百小时。

尤其是难忘之行,目前累计时长超过了400小时。是三款游戏中玩得最久的。

苏晨:“你很喜欢玩难忘之行啊?”

苗明达有些不好意思:“因为能网上联机嘛,就时常网上带带新人什么的。”

苏晨点点头。“这方面我了解了。关于硬件设计方面,你有过什么成绩么?”

苗明达:“我大学成绩是——”

苏晨打断:“我对成绩什么的不感兴趣。我想知道的是,你有没有额外做过什么硬件方面的设计。我是这么想的,一个硬件工程师,肯定会出于兴趣,去制作一些有趣的小玩意吧?我想看看那些。”

苗明达犹豫了一下。

这还是第一次有面试官,提出这样的要求的。

他之前从未想过,自己一时兴起的作品,还能在今天派上用场。

他再次掏出手机,进入相册,打开一个视频。

苏晨凑过头一起看。

苗明达在一旁解说:“这是我设计的一款无人驾驶自行车。你可以看到,自行车上面没有人,但是它可以被程序控制向前移动。没有辅助轮,也不会摔倒。这是因为我设计了一个平衡装置……”

苏晨看得津津有味。

视频里,一条公园小路上,一台车座上无人的自行车,沿着路边缓缓前进。

自行车当然经过了改造,把手部分安装了复杂的器械装置,还支起一个摄像头,为自行车提供视觉判断。

苏晨观察到,当路线出现转弯时,无人自行车也会自动进行转弯。这一切都不需要人为操控。

当自行车前面出现障碍物时,车体还会自行绕过。

苏晨叹为观止。

这就是自动驾驶的雏形啊!

这里面包含了环境感知模块、行为决策模块、运动控制模块。三个模块缺一不可,相互配合,才能达到视频中的效果。

虽然还很稚嫩,自行车的速度慢到堪比蜗牛爬行,可是竟然能在一台自行车上实现自动驾驶,这已经十分惊人了。

苏晨眼中闪过一丝异色,这个叫做苗明达的年轻人……不简单!

苏晨面色不变:“这都是你一个人完成的?从硬件设计到软件控制?”

苗明达谦虚道:“硬件方面用了一些现成的模块,我进行了

上一章 返回目录 下一章